Abstract

The blade airfoil has an important effect on the performance of a lift-type vertical axis wind turbine (VAWT). In this paper, a research has been carried out based on CFD numerical technology to compare the effects of 4 kinds of S series airfoil (S1012, S1016, S1046, S1048) and traditional airfoil NACA0015 on lift-type VAWT. The turbulence model is used k-ω SST model. The simulation results indicate that: The airfoil NACA0015 has the highest torque coefficient and power coefficient. In terms of S series airfoils, the airfoil S1012 has the best performance and airfoil S1016 performs worst. The airfoil S1016 has the largest static torque coefficient. And the airfoil which has higher power coefficient would have a lower static torque coefficient for S series airfoil. The static torque coefficient of airfoil NACA0015 is lower than airfoil S1016 and S1046.
